Operation Steps:
1. Load the long profiles onto the machine’s conveyor system, ensuring proper alignment.

2. Set the desired wrapping parameters, including wrapping speed, tension, and number of wraps.

3. Activate the machine, allowing it to automatically wrap the profiles. The stretch film is precisely applied, ensuring secure wrapping.

4. Once the wrapping process is complete, the machine automatically cuts and secures the film, ready for the next batch of profiles.
